Does a hot iron contain plasma?

If the iron in question is one that is used to take wrinkles out of clothing, no, there is no plasma in an iron. Heating materials to a few hundred degrees is insufficient to create a plasma.

Low serum iron is seen in?

Low iron levels can be seen in patients with anemia or chronic disease. Mostly people with chronic kidney disease will have low iron levels. Iron deficiency anemia is another condition with low iron levels. This can be treated with iron supplement. Fatigue and weakness is the most common symptoms people present when they have low serum iron levels.


What precautions with regard to iron tests should be taken?

Blood samples for iron tests should be taken early in the morning because serum iron levels vary during the day. This precaution is especially important in evaluating the results of iron replacement therapy.

How are iron levels in the body measured?

Iron levels in the body are measured by both hemoglobin and serum ferritin blood tests.


Consuming Iron for Fertility?

When changing one's diet to improve fertility, getting plenty of iron is crucial. This is especially important if you have heavy periods, as menstruation causes the body to lose large amounts of iron. Maintaining iron levels during pregnancy is tough, and can cause a lack of energy and postpartum anemia. Red meat is an excellent source of iron, as are egg yolks, spinach and beans. If you're still having trouble with iron intake, a daily multivitamin will help boost iron levels.
